One of the key functions of rubber belts is in the area of power transmission. In industrial environments, machines and systems rely on these belts to transfer power from one shaft to another, enabling the operation of devices such as pumps, compressors, and generators. Whether it’s a small application like a drill press or a large-scale manufacturing facility, rubber belts are used to transmit power efficiently and smoothly, ensuring that the equipment runs smoothly and reliably.
In the manufacturing sector, conveyor belts are a common application of rubber belts. These belts are used to transport materials and products along a production line, facilitating the movement of goods from one process to another. Conveyor belts can be found in industries such as food processing, automotive manufacturing, and packaging, where they play a vital role in streamlining production and improving efficiency. rubber belts are preferred for conveyor systems due to their durability, flexibility, and resistance to wear and tear.
rubber belts are also widely used in the agricultural sector, particularly in farming equipment such as combine harvesters, tractors, and threshers. These belts are used to drive the mechanisms that enable these machines to harvest crops, plow fields, and perform other tasks essential to agricultural operations. In farming applications, rubber belts must withstand harsh conditions such as dust, dirt, and moisture, making them a reliable choice for power transmission in the agricultural industry.
In the automotive industry, rubber belts are crucial components in the operation of vehicles. Timing belts, serpentine belts, and V-belts are just a few examples of rubber belts used in cars and trucks to drive engine components such as alternators, water pumps, and air conditioning compressors. These belts are designed to withstand high temperatures, vibrations, and tension, ensuring that the vehicle’s engine runs smoothly and efficiently. Without rubber belts, the performance and reliability of automobiles would be compromised, leading to potential breakdowns and costly repairs.
Rubber belts are also used in the mining and construction industries, where they are essential for moving materials such as coal, sand, gravel, and concrete. Conveyor belts are commonly used in mining operations to transport materials from the extraction site to processing facilities, enabling efficient and continuous material handling. Similarly, construction sites rely on rubber belts to transfer materials such as aggregates, cement, and bricks, facilitating the construction process and improving productivity on the job site.
In the woodworking and furniture industries, rubber belts are used in sanding machines, planers, and other equipment to smooth and shape wood surfaces. These belts are designed to provide a consistent and precise finish on wood materials, allowing craftsmen and manufacturers to produce high-quality products. With their durability and flexibility, rubber belts contribute to the efficiency and accuracy of woodworking processes, making them an indispensable tool in the industry.
